Comprehending GLP-1 Medications
GLP-1 receptor agonists are a class of medications that imitate a natural hormone produced in the intestinal tracts. This hormone plays an essential role in managing blood sugar level levels by stimulating insulin secretion and slowing gastric emptying. Moreover, it signifies the brain to increase feelings of satiety, making it an effective tool for both Type 2 diabetes management and chronic weight management.
In Germany, the most popular names in this classification consist of:

The Federal Institute for Drugs and Medical Devices (BfArM) governs the approval and tracking of these medications in Germany. Unlike some markets where GLP-1s are sold with very little oversight, Germany maintains a strict "Verschreibungspflicht" (prescription-only) status.
Clinical Indications
German medical guidelines usually approve GLP-1 treatments for two specific cohorts:

Expense and Insurance Coverage (GKV vs. PKV)
One of the most complex aspects of GLP-1 use in Germany is the repayment model. The German healthcare system distinguishes plainly in between medical necessity and "way of life" treatment.
Statutory Health Insurance (GKV): Public insurance providers like TK, AOK, and Barmer typically cover the costs for Type 2 Diabetes (Ozempic). Nevertheless, they generally do not cover medications recommended exclusively for weight-loss (Wegovy), categorizing them as "lifestyle drugs" under § 34 of the Social Code Book V.Private Health Insurance (PKV): Coverage varies. Some personal insurance providers compensate the cost of Wegovy if the medical requirement is plainly documented by an expert.Self-Payers (Selbstzahler): Many Germans seeking weight-loss pay of pocket. Browsing the German medical system for GLP-1 treatment follows a standardized path:
Consultation: The patient meets with a Hausarzt (GP) or an Endokrinologe (Endocrinologist).Diagnostic Tests: Bloodwork is required to check kidney function, liver enzymes, and thyroid levels (to eliminate contraindications like Medullary Thyroid Carcinoma).Prescription Types:Rosa Rezept: For GKV-covered diabetes patients.Blaues Rezept: For personal clients or self-payers.Drug store Procurement: The client provides the prescription at a "Apotheke." The German market is anticipated to support as production capabilities for Novo Nordisk and Eli Lilly increase. In addition, discussions are continuous in the scientific neighborhood to reclassify obesity as a persistent disease rather than a lifestyle option, which could ultimately result in a shift in how statutory health insurance companies view the reimbursement of GLP-1 medications.
